Why I Advocate for Comprehensive Gun Control Measures
As a responsible gun owner, I have a collection that includes two handguns, a rifle, and a shotgun, alongside a now-expired concealed carry permit. My journey with firearms began in my youth, but I find myself advocating for comprehensive gun control measures today. Here’s why I hold this perspective.
Rampant Illegal Transactions
Firstly, my experiences at gun shows have revealed rampant illegal cash transactions. I have witnessed countless instances where firearms are sold in parking lots, bypassing essential background checks, bills of sale, and formal ownership transfers. This illegal activity is not just occasional; it’s a frequent occurrence in many states.
Unsafe Gun Handling at Shooting Ranges
Each visit to the shooting range presents alarming scenarios of unsafe gun handling. I have been on the receiving end of an accidental muzzle sweep over twenty times. Additionally, I’ve observed individuals using incorrect ammunition, leading to dangerous situations, like the time my friend nearly lost an eye. Those who consider themselves “responsible” gun owners often engage in reckless behaviors, such as firing weapons they are inexperienced with, or continuing to shoot when a jam occurs or a range is cold. These incidents are not isolated; they happen every time I visit the range.
Handling Firearms Under the Influence
Moreover, I have seen individuals handle firearms while under the influence of alcohol, fatigue, or strong emotions. Such irresponsibility raises significant safety concerns. I recall a harrowing moment when a friend of my college boyfriend pointed a loaded gun at my face, thrilled to showcase his new acquisition. In that tense instant, I hit the floor, realizing he had forgotten it was loaded. Ironically, he holds a high-ranking position in the U.S. Navy.
The Ease of Obtaining a Concealed Carry Permit
The process to obtain a concealed carry permit in North Carolina is alarmingly easy. A two-day class, a straightforward written exam, and a background check are all that’s required to prove proficiency. This minimal requirement fails to ensure that permit holders are truly prepared for the responsibilities of carrying a concealed weapon.
The Misguided “Hero Mentality”
The glorification of the “hero mentality” surrounding gun ownership is not only misguided but dangerous. Unless one possesses combat training, the likelihood of a “good guy with a gun” effectively neutralizing a threat during a chaotic situation is exceedingly low. In fact, I consider myself a proficient shooter, yet I recognize that in a critical moment, I could inadvertently contribute to the disorder rather than restore safety.
Disillusionment with the NRA
My disillusionment with the NRA has also shaped my views. I was once a member, enticed by discounts on range time, but I departed after one year, unable to reconcile my values with their agenda. Their communications often propagate unfounded fears about losing Second Amendment rights, which I find both misleading and distasteful.
Home Protection and Civilian Defense
While I understand the desire for home protection—having a friend who tragically lost their life during a home invasion—I firmly believe that weapons like the AK-47 have no place for civilian defense. These firearms were engineered for military purposes, and alternatives such as a 12-gauge shotgun are far more suited for that role. I have not encountered any credible research that contradicts this standpoint. In situations requiring self-defense, civilians are more likely to harm themselves or have their weapons turned against them.
Supporting Responsible Gun Ownership Organizations
These insights stem from my experiences as a licensed and trained gun owner. I currently support organizations like the Brady Campaign and Everytown for Gun Safety, and I plan to join Moms Demand Action. It baffles me why other gun owners do not align with these groups, which aim to introduce sensible regulations rather than confiscate firearms. They advocate for common-sense solutions that are desperately needed in our current landscape.
